Requirements to become an education administrator vary by state. Typically a candidate is required to complete a bachelor’s degree in education, in school counseling or in a related field. Upon completion of a bachelor’s degree, the student will typically need to complete a master’s degree program.Oct 20, 2023 · Education administrators can work in human resources, facilities management, and even public relations — all of which could benefit from your degree's experience and knowledge. Note that some career paths, such as those in the K-12 public school system, may require teaching experience and a state-issued license to practice. May 31, 2023 · Candidates receive Master of Arts degrees in Educational Administration and California Preliminary Administrative Services (Tier-1) Credentials upon successful completion. The Tier-1 credential licenses candidates for administrative and supervisory services in preK-12 and adult education in California public schools.

The Educational Administration Ed.S. degree is designed to allow certification as a K-12 superintendent, district level administrator or K-12 school leader (building principal) in a school setting. May 18, 2023 · In 2021, the average salary for higher education administrators was over $96,900 annually or around $46.60 per hour. Because this position is more vague, you can find a range of salaries across the wage spectrum for higher education administrators. Individuals such as deans or institution presidents can earn well above the average when taking ...

Students should expect to pay between $8,000 and $23,000 in total tuition.Oct 18, 2023 · Most education administrators begin their careers as teachers. Over time, they seek additional responsibilities and, often, a master's degree in education leadership or administration. This advanced education, combined with on-the-job training, prepares them to manage the complexities of a school district or educational institution. Per 4-Credit Hour Course. Per Program.
